About Vandalia, Ohio

Nestled in the heart of Montgomery County, Vandalia, Ohio, is a city steeped in history and brimming with attractions that make it a delightful destination for history buffs, nature lovers, and anyone looking to experience the charm of a Midwestern community. Vandalia, also known as the "Crossroads of America," is where Interstate 75 and Interstate 70 intersect, making it a hub of transportation and a gateway to exploring the larger region.

The history of Vandalia, Ohio, begins in the early 19th century. The city's name itself is a nod to the Vandals, a Germanic tribe, which signifies the town's robust and enduring spirit. Vandalia was officially established in 1838 and played a crucial role as a stopover for those traveling across the country. The city's rich history is preserved in several historic sites scattered throughout the area.

One such site is the Taylorsville MetroPark, where visitors can explore the remnants of the Miami-Erie Canal, which played a pivotal role in Ohio's transportation history. The Historic Society of Vandalia-Butler maintains a museum housed in a former schoolhouse that offers an insightful glimpse into Vandalia's intriguing past.

In terms of transportation, aside from the vital interstate highways, Vandalia is served by the Dayton International Airport, which is mere minutes away, making both domestic and international travel easily accessible. The city also benefits from bus services provided by the Greater Dayton RTA, enabling convenient access throughout the region.

Vandalia's population boasts a close-knit community atmosphere. With around 15,000 residents, people here enjoy the benefits of small-town living combined with the conveniences of a larger urban area.
